Output 4446280829c3a182435fd23ba268712e67bd3115afc40a5482b270a1475ab08b:0

value
6969898276837
script pubkey
OP_0 OP_PUSHBYTES_20 0c3ad1d0a00654db95de6246ff349aa39f354ee7
address
tb1qpsadr59qqe2dh9w7vfr07dy65w0n2nh877698d
transaction
4446280829c3a182435fd23ba268712e67bd3115afc40a5482b270a1475ab08b
confirmations
173770
spent
true